BACKGROUND:
The petitioner, Bob Carr on behalf of the owner Chicago Commons Naperville LLC, requests approval of a Final Plat of Subdivision and the Owner's Acknowledgment and Acceptance agreement (OAA), in order to subdivide the subject property into three buildable lots and one outlot. The petitioner intends to construct two duplex units and a five unit single-family attached building for a total of nine units. The 0.82 acre subject property is currently vacant and was previously improved with 2 single-family residences. Located south of Chicago Avenue and east of Huffman Street, the 0.82 acre subject property has a common address of 920 to 930 E. Chicago Avenue. The subject property is zoned R2 (Single-Family and Low Density Multiple-Family Residence District).

DISCUSSION:
On December 18, 2019, the City Council approved a preliminary plat of subdivision for the subject property (Ord. 18-147), as well as a conditional use for single-family attached dwelling units in the R2 District (Ord. 18-148). In conjunction with these approvals, the City Council also approved a variance to increase the maximum building height and number of stories for the units per Ordinance 18-149. The proposed development remains consistent with the prior approvals issued.

Per Section 7-2-2:5 (Subdivision Plat Procedures: Review) of the Naperville Municipal Code, a request for a final subdivision plat in which a zoning variance is not required is sent directly to City Council for review and approval.
